24 Commits

Author SHA1 Message Date
eson
1a058a31c8 feat(server): 添加删除视频文件的功能
新增 `/movie/delete` 接口用于删除指定视频文件及其缩略图,并从全局电影列表中移除记录。
同时完善了前端删除交互,包括确认对话框、成功提示及错误处理。

- 后端:
  - 新增 `PostDelete` 处理函数,支持通过文件名删除视频
  - 实现 `Movie.DeleteVideo()` 方法,用于删除视频文件和关联缩略图
 - 更新路由注册,增加 `/delete` 接口
- 前端:
  - 新增删除确认弹窗与交互逻辑
  - 添加删除成功的 Snackbar 提示
  - 调整 MovieCard 按钮布局以容纳删除按钮
  - 传递并使用 onDelete 回调函数处理删除操作

该功能增强了系统的文件管理能力,使用户能够安全地移除不需要的视频内容。
2025-11-12 01:21:20 +08:00
b17e9dea28 update 2025-08-14 00:28:29 +08:00
0a8b633539 接近完美 2025-06-03 01:29:26 +08:00
90c8df4ceb 修复跳屏问题 2025-06-03 00:44:35 +08:00
728ba79eb6 成功添加重名文件功能 2025-06-02 21:29:31 +08:00
a92d9837aa 添加搜索功能 2025-06-02 06:20:16 +08:00
0c4e8b089a 做一次大更新. 2025-06-02 03:19:36 +08:00
7d814d7737 更新 2024-06-12 12:51:12 +08:00
d1a9622d96 恢复 2024-03-28 03:40:13 +08:00
834119ca76 Merge branch 'master' of http://474420502.top/test/x-movie 2024-03-28 03:37:52 +08:00
a68cb5b38b 添加 修改 2024-03-28 03:34:50 +08:00
eson
b699dcdd51 测试reducer方式 2023-07-10 11:41:17 +08:00
e2e48c9fea 接近完美版本 2023-07-10 00:50:11 +08:00
e04d5842dd 修复多次渲染的问题, 把params转为对象存储, 所有状态都存储在本地存储 2023-07-09 12:32:11 +08:00
aafd26d853 完成改造 2023-07-09 11:30:56 +08:00
c5159c3eab update 2023-07-09 08:25:39 +08:00
29331006a6 简化代码和组件位置 2023-07-09 05:58:33 +08:00
505c187eb7 添加了 退出登录 登录用户名 2023-07-09 04:08:11 +08:00
8e839c28f8 添加了登录的jwt LoginForm 2023-07-09 03:00:29 +08:00
fdf7493195 最新分类版本 2023-07-08 17:44:51 +08:00
fd0bdd7c12 最新 2023-07-08 03:15:48 +08:00
677a045a3b 修改一部分 2023-07-05 01:33:55 +08:00
823e86f6a4 上传 2023-07-04 23:47:01 +08:00
c8e17c3c47 Initial commit 2023-07-04 15:44:26 +00:00